School Grading Periods & Report Card Schedule 2026-27

The Kingston City School District divides the school year into 4 parts of the year (marking periods) for grades K-8 and semesters for Kingston High School. Report cards are given at the end of each marking period.

Elementary & Middle School (Quarterly System)

Marking Period Approx. Start Approx. End Report Card Release
Quarter 1 (Q1) September 2, 2026 November 6, 2026 Mid-November 2026
Quarter 2 (Q2) November 9, 2026 January 22, 2027 Early February 2027
Quarter 3 (Q3) January 25, 2027 April 2, 2027 Mid-April 2027
Quarter 4 (Q4) April 5, 2027 June 23, 2027 Late June 2027

Kingston High School (Semester System)

Semester Approx. Start Approx. End Report Card Release
Semester 1 September 2, 2026 January 22, 2027 Early February 2027
Semester 2 January 25, 2027 June 23, 2027 Late June 2027

Progress Reports: Parents will be provided with progress reports on a mid-periodic basis showing the child’s current level. These are particularly pertinent to students who are having learning difficulties.

Kingston City School District Syllabus 2026-27

The KCSD curriculum meets the New York State Learning Standards and is expected to prepare students for college, career, and civic life. Here is a syllabus overview, by grade, for 2026-27.

Elementary School Syllabus (Grades PreK – 5)

The New York State (NYSED) P-12 standards are adopted by all elementary schools within the KCSD. Beginning in 2026-27, KCSD will implement CKLA (Core Knowledge Language Arts) in grades K-5 as a supplemental method to enhance literacy instruction.

Subject Key Topics Covered
English Language Arts (ELA) Phonics, reading fluency, comprehension, writing skills, grammar, vocabulary (CKLA curriculum)
Mathematics Number sense, addition/subtraction, multiplication/division, fractions, geometry, data & measurement
Science Aligned with NYSSLS – Life Science, Earth Science, Physical Science, and Engineering Practices
Social Studies Community, NYS history, US history basics, geography, citizenship, and civic values
Physical Education Motor skills, team sports, fitness fundamentals, health, and wellness
Arts & Music Drawing, painting, music appreciation, choral singing, drama (school-specific)
Technology Digital literacy, responsible internet use, and introductory coding
Social-Emotional Learning (SEL) Emotions, conflict resolution, empathy, and self-regulation

Middle School Syllabus (Grades 6 – 8)

KCSD middle school students attend J. Watson Bailey Middle School or M. Clifford Miller Middle School. In Grades 6-8, instruction emphasizes more complex critical thinking, writing, and preparation for high school courses.

Subject Key Topics Covered
ELA (Grades 6-8) Fluency, comprehension of complex texts, analytical writing, vocabulary development, structured revision
Mathematics Pre-Algebra, Algebra I (accelerated), statistics, ratios, proportions, linear equations
Science (NYSSLS-aligned) Life Science (Gr. 6), Earth Science (Gr. 7), Physical Science/intro to Chemistry & Physics (Gr. 8)
Social Studies World History, Geography, US History, Government & Civics
World Languages Spanish, French, or other offered language (varies by school)
Physical Education Team sports, fitness testing, and health education
Arts / Music / Technology Visual arts, band, chorus, digital arts, STEM electives
Electives Drama, journalism, robotics, home & careers (varies by school)

High School Syllabus (Grades 9 – 12) – Kingston High School

Kingston High School (KHS) provides a full range of courses, such as Regents-level courses, AP (Advanced Placement) courses, CTE (Career and Technical Education), and dual enrollment courses.

Department Courses Offered (Sample)
English English 9, 10, 11, 12 (Regents); AP English Literature; AP Language & Composition
Mathematics Algebra I & II, Geometry, Pre-Calculus, Calculus, AP Calculus AB/BC, Statistics
Science Living Environment, Earth Science, Chemistry, Physics, AP Biology, AP Chemistry, AP Physics
Social Studies Global History (Gr. 9-10), US History & Government (Gr. 11), Participation in Government, Economics, AP courses
World Languages Spanish, French, Italian (Levels 1–5), AP Spanish, AP French
Arts Studio Art, Digital Art, Photography, Band, Chorus, Orchestra, AP Art History
CTE / Tech Computer Science, Cybersecurity, Engineering, Culinary Arts, Health Careers
PE & Health Physical Education (all grades), Health Education
AP & Honors 15+ AP courses available across departments
